This chapter evaluates Clostridioides (Clostridium) difficile, a gram-positive anaerobic spore-forming bacillus found in colon flora. When C. difficile is induced to produce exotoxins (A/B) symptomatic disease (i.e., diarrhea/colitis) follows. The clinical spectrum of infection ranges from watery toxigenic diarrhea to invasive transmural colitis.

The epidemiology of Clostridioides difficile infection (CDI) is changing, with increasing rates of community-acquired infections. In light of recent advances in understanding C. difficile transmission networks with whole-genome sequencing, new routes of spread outside the hospital need to be considered.

Antibiotic Resistances of Clostridioides difficile

The rapid evolution of antibiotic resistance in Clostridioides difficile and the consequent effects on prevention and treatment of C. difficile infections (CDIs) are a matter of concern for public health. Antibiotic resistance plays an important role in driving C. difficile epidemiology.
